As is shown in the browser errors above, these looping redirects can also be caused by cookies in the browser caching old redirects. Representation of a domain without the Cloudflare proxy enabled. Representation of a domain with the Cloudflare proxy enabled. If the application's pages are cached, it can introduce breakage due to the following behavior: when new deployments are created, the Vercel platform is unable to purge the content cached on Cloudflare. A representation of the Cloudflare setup when SSL/TLS is set to "Flexible". Previously, my blog was hosted on a AWS S3 bucket with Cloudflare as the CDN. Disable the Permanent SEO-safe 301 redirect from HTTP to HTTPS under the Security section as shown below: 4. 2. Pricing: Free (100 GB/Month Bandwidth - 6000 minutes build time) Pro 20$/Month (1000GB Month, 24000 minutes build time ) Clouflare pages . In this article, we will explain why this error occurs and what changes you need to make to resolve it. And inside the setting use https://blog.runcloud.io/ $1. After Vercel answers Cloudflare's request, they will forward the response using HTTPS. Go to Pages > your Pages project > Settings > Builds & deployments. Resolve redirect loops via one of the following methods: (Recommended) Remove the HTTPS to HTTP or HTTP to HTTPS redirects from your origin web server configuration. I now have my Traefik dashboard accessible behind oauth and Cloudflare, but when I have traefik.mydomain.com and oauth.mydomain.com set to "Proxied", I get too many redirects and the page won't load. Alternatively, you can use the A record 76.76.21.21. To fix the issue, you need to set the "SSL/TLS" option in Cloudflare to "Full" or "Full (strict)". This is due to SSL/TLS being set to "Flexible" in the cloudlare dashboard for your domain. "ERR_TOO_MANY_REDIRECTS" can be caused by expired or invalid cookies and cached files that your browser generated from previous sessions.These outdated data can cause a redirect loop on your end, while the site is available to everyone else. Cloud Providers . To fix the issue, you need to set the "SSL/TLS" option in Cloudflare to "Full" or "Full (strict)". Thia error occurs when your Cloudflare SSL/TLS configuration is set to "Flexible". Redirecting to /support/articles/resolve-err-too-many-redirects-when-using-cloudflare-proxy-with-vercel (308) CLIENT AREA. After that, i signed up with cloudflare, turned off the cloudflare SSL and updated the nameservers. Quick solution for Windows: use the key combination Ctrl + Shift + Delete to access browsing data settings from any browser (e.g. A representation of the Cloudflare setup when SSL/TLS is set to "Flexible". Resolution Log in to your Cloudflare account > click on the domain > click Crypto and change the SSL setting to "Full (strict)". In this tutorial, you will learn how to deploy your Vercel application to Cloudflare Pages. Hope this is useful to anyone else experiencing this situation. Vercel identifies an unprotected request to, Cloudflare will forward the redirect to the user. Qu Features such as Vercel's serverless functions are currently not supported in Cloudflare Pages. Since then, when i try to open . This redirect loop error occurs due to a few reasons: Misconfigured WordPress website address happens when your website points at the wrong domain or has a typo in the domain name or the www prefix. imeo-official February 16, 2019, 5:59pm #3. 5 Likes To configure a Cloudflare-proxied domain on Vercel, you need to follow these steps: Following the steps above should result in a fully functional website. Under that scenario, Cloudflare will send requests from their servers to your Vercel deployment using HTTP instead of HTTPS. Stop before you clear cookies, reinstall your browser or worse. "In addition to creating the DNS records, you will have to adjust Cloudflare's SSL settings to avoid indefinite redirects.". As you can see, we are living on the edge. Scroll the Crypto page at Cloudflare dashboard you will see an option called " Always use SSL ". Go to Build configurations > Edit configurations > change the build command to jekyll build && cp _redirects _site/_redirects and select Save. You should already have an existing project deployed on Vercel that you would like to host on Cloudflare Pages. Currently facing the issue that Cloudflare is redirecting all traffic to HTTPS, while the origin has a 302 redirect of HTTPS traffic to HTTP. It might take a few hours to actually solve the redirect loop but this should be fixed usually with-in a few minutes. To prevent such things from happening, you can make use of the Cloudflare WordPress plugin at origin web server. A representation of the Cloudflare setup when SSL/TLS is set to "Flexible". Under Page Rules, click Create Page Rule. Make sure the cloud in Cloudflare DNS is not set to orange and will not use a proxy before your server. Login to Plesk and navigate to your Subscription. Add my Cloudflare domain to Vercel so it links to my Github project. greenwich university ranking in uk 2022 alter table add unique constraint multiple columns debt payoff savings calculator vercel design system github. This is not to say that Vercel doesn't have its issues with paid analytics, expensive bandwidth, and no ddos protection unless you are an enterprise client. It is important to also follow the instructions in our Cloudflare guide so the domain keeps working without any issues. It worked for a bit, but the inconvenience made me rethink my deployment process. When assigning a domain to a Project on Vercel that is currently using a Cloudflare proxy, you may encounter the error "err_too_many_redirects". The cloud image should be grayed out with the "Proxy status" set to "DNS only". 5. At best, that part takes thirty to forty-five seconds, but more commonly it's measured in minutes. Cloudflare: Click [Add Record] button. It should start working in a minute at most. Below you can see an example of the settings to delete browsing data on Google Chrome. Requests are served from the closest Vercel edge. Vercel also has a guide about this, you can check that out as well. Cloudflare, already leader in CDN, DNS and attacks mitigation has now entered the Jamstack business in force. vercel design system github. Check/Enable this option if this is disabled previously. To double check that, you'll need to access your hypertext access file, or the .htaccess file, rename it, and create a new one. If it's not already done, then toggle CNAME from Now go to the SSL/TLS tab and select enable . Cloudflare SSL options incompatible with the origin web server; When we enable the Flexible SSL option, Cloudflare sends requests to the origin web server unencrypted over HTTP. Biggest con is Cloudflare gets to see all the decrypted data, passwords, files, the lot of it. Cloudflare network is hundreds of times larger, so by caching static data with them you're actually serving the static data . 1-800-383-5193. Now it's time to add the secret sauce, your custom domain. Cloudflare "Too Many Redirects", Redirect loop errors prevent visitors from viewing the website. To do this: Log in to the Cloudflare dashboard . The error messages as seen in various browsers: Google Chrome Clear your browser cache and cookies. The cloud image should be grayed out with the "Proxy status" set to "DNS only". We had it on Full, which was causing the site to try to use CloudFlare's SSL certificate. The SSL setting can be found under the SSL/TLS tab. You go over to vercel and create a deployment from a github repository, probably. However, since the client is already on. When SSL/TLS is set to flexible cloudflare servers may send HTTP to Vercel's servers. Since Vercel will automatically upgrade all HTTP requests to use SSL when a certificate is present, a 308 status code is sent to the client, causing a redirect to the same location. Since Cloudflare is expecting HTTP traffic, it keeps resending the same request, resulting in a redirect loop. This error generally occurs in Wordpress Sites which is due to a re-direct header sent by PHP. Try the suggestions in this Community Tip to help you fix ERR TOO MANY REDIRECTS. Since Vercel will automatically upgrade all HTTP requests to use SSL when a certificate is present, a 308 status code is sent to the client, causing a redirect to the same location. vercel design system github. However, since the client is already on. So This is due to following reason: You have enabled HTTPS redirect on your website either by ngin or php. Inside the Page Rule panel, create a forwarding rule to tell Cloudflare to forward HTTP requests to HTTPS. I can see a preview of the website and even the log saying it works well. But i try to access the website via the default Vercel domain : https://tly-nextjs.vercel.app/ I get an ERR_TOO_MANY_REDIRECTS. Let me know in the comments if you have any questions or suggestions! I do not have this problem locally. Cloudflare: Again select type CNAME, the name is your example.tld, and in the target paste cname.vercel-dns.com. Go to Rules > Page Rules. In this method, you need to insert a CNAME record with the value cname.vercel-dns.com. Under that scenario, Cloudflare will send requests from their servers to your Vercel deployment using HTTP instead of HTTPS. Tutorial Fixed Redirected too Many Times Cloudflare with Blogger. As I understand 'Cloudflare', is that it uses proxies for making your website faster. Generally, what I wanted to do with Vercel is to: Host my project on Vercel. This is due to SSL/TLS being set to "Flexible" in the cloudlare dashboard for your domain. Well DNS is a world of mystery and terror (mostly). With this in place the redirects should stop and you can then login and use your site as normal. When you consider that Vercel usually can do the entire build in around thirty seconds, this makes the CFP process even more agonizingly slow by comparison. Settings: Flexible configuration; Always use HTTPS; We do not have access to change any configuration on the ORIGIN . The First Step: Cache and Cookies. After Vercel answers Cloudflare's request, they will forward the response using HTTPS. lose touch with reality vercel design system github ictas doctoral scholars powerpoint presentation frame millennium technology partners is stella cherry tree sweet do metal detectors detect stainless steel Ng1645u3 Since Vercel will automatically upgrade all HTTP requests . Following the instructions above will guarantee the speed and reliability of your domain since the DNS resolution will go directly to Vercel without an intermediary. Requests are served from the Cloudflare edge network, which will attempt to retrieve content from the Vercel edge. As part of our Server Management Services, we . Selecting the "Full" option on Cloudflare to fix the "err_too_many_redirects" error. Note: The CloudFlare account is created automatically during the initial activation of the extension. This causes browsers to display "The page isn't redirecting properly" or "ERR_TOO_MANY_REDIRECTS" errors. Several minutes. Since the CloudFlare extension is enabled on the server, the corresponding account on a CloudFlare side already exists. nginx - Rewrite directives and 301 return directives. Vercel's servers do not like HTTP when there is a certificate present for your domain, which is automatically assigned by Vercel after you change the DNS settings. Now you just need to deploy to vercel and add your cloudflare managed domain. In today's video, we'll learn how to troubleshoot "err_too_many_redirects" on your WordPress website.Blog post: https://www.elegantthemes.com/blog/wordpress/. Select Hosting Settings as shown below: 3. In our case, the solution was that we had to set the SSL option in Cloudflare under Crypto > SSL to Flexible. NONURGENT SUPPORT. What do I need to do to keep my server . However, since the client is already on. The Create Page Rule for <your domain> dialog opens. In this method, you need to insert a CNAME record with the value cname.vercel-dns.com. Note: The CloudFlare account is created automatically during the initial activation of the extension. Support Arda Sevin by becoming a sponsor. After Vercel answers Cloudflare's request, they will forward the response using HTTPS. Only then does the actual build start. I deployed my nextjs app to Vercel and it was a success. Since Vercel will automatically upgrade all HTTP requests to use SSL when a certificate is present, a 308 status code is sent to the client, causing a redirect to the same location. curtis3 March 28, 2021, 11:44pm #1. Since Cloudflare is expecting HTTP traffic, it keeps resending the same request . In Pick a Setting, choose Forwarding URL from . In this article, we will explain why this error occurs and what changes you need to make to resolve it. Hello everyone, I have been debugging this issue for about two days now; I essentially want to achieve a system where my three applications are seperated by subdirectories under the same domain. Too many redirects with Cloudflare. Vercels argument that it saves a "hop" also doesn't make sense. . It's then $550 for another 1TB. On top of that Cloudflare have features in their Crypto section that allow you to make redirects directly from there. Of course, it has some overheads with installing wrangler etc. Along with that, enable the Automatic HTTPS rewrites option in the plugin. The " Flexible " SSL encryption mode in the Cloudflare " SSL/TLS " app, " Overview " tab, encrypts traffic between the browser and the Cloudflare network over HTTPS. If you are facing difficulties with your Cloudflare managed domain, please reach out to Cloudflare support. Yep, it's set to flexible. You choose the default settings and head over to cloudflare dashboard to change the DNS settings to point to vercel's servers. 301 Redirect - ERR_TOO_MANY_REDIRECTS. I tried to change the ssl type in Cloudflare dashboard to different . Representation of a domain without the Cloudflare proxy enabled. 04. However, when the "Flexible" SSL option is enabled, Cloudflare sends requests to your origin web server unencrypted over HTTP. This assumes you already have your website set up on Cloudflare with all your DNS records set to , if not - please . Vercel makes dev and prod setups extremely easy. And it deploys just fine. Since Vercel will automatically upgrade all HTTP requests to use SSL when a certificate is present, a 308 status code is sent to the client, causing a redirect to the same location. After Vercel answers Cloudflare's request, they will forward the response using HTTPS. to deal with Cloudflare Workers, but the plans seem to be a bit more generous for smaller projects. only to dig a bit deep into Cloudflare to realize that it could be another great option as well. To add a domain redirect, simply click the Edit button on a domain from your . Since you are using SSL the issue most likely is due to the fact that you have some redirects on your website ( .htaccess ) to the httpS version of the site . Biggest Pro, your hosting IP is hidden behind Cloudflare's. Cloudflare is in front of so many websites at this point, that it's not likely that a workplace or organization would block access to CF's IP range. Therefore, turning off the Cloudflare CDN for pages is recommended to avoid any unexpected problems. If you've already cleared cache and cookies in the browser, then it is time to move on to some . ERR_TOO_MANY_REDIRECTS; Moving ahead, let us see how our Support Techs resolve this in both scenarios. - This should be set to Full (strict), which will ensure connections to your site are fully encrypted end-to-end. CNAME and A records in the Cloudflare dashboard that are not using the Cloudflare proxy. Of course, the best practice is you should enable the Full mode in Cloudflare and install their certificate on your server. The penny dropped and so i changed from Flexible (which I think is the default) to Full and lo and behold it stops the too many redirects situation. This article covers how to achieve either a permanent or temporary redirect with domain redirects or in-application paths.. Domain Redirects. I recently created a droplet for my website and successfully installed the Lets Encrypt Certificate. Resolution. To purge Cloudflare cache, login to their dashboard, click into "Caching" and click on "Purge Everything." Sucuri To purge Sucuri cache, login to their dashboard, go to "Performance" and click on "Clear Cache." Clear Sucuri cache Clear Browser Cache wesupport. Migrating from Vercel to Pages. Resolution Log in to your Cloudflare account > click on the domain > click Crypto and change the SSL setting to "Full (strict)". Your frontend is finally complete, congratulations! Cloudflare causing too many redirects. Redirect loops occur if your . Cloudflare tries to open your site http://example.com and proxy it with https If your visitors load a cached /index.html requiring /static/script-abc.js, but this file is missing both in the new deployment and the Cloudflare CDN, then the website will fail to load the required JS asset and not work properly. 0. I tried : Security. Vercel identifies an unprotected request to, Cloudflare will forward the redirect to the user. c program to round off a decimal number. Select OK to save your changes. 5. If you still have this problem after a few hours. All About Cloud Server Providers ; Alibaba ECS Provider: Introduction, Installation & Configuration Guide If you are an advanced Cloudflare user and you are customizing Cloudflare's cache behavior, then it is recommended that you only use the Cloudflare CDN on a Vercel deployment for immutable assets, such as images and CSS/JS files. Login to your Cloudflare Account and navigate to the relevant domain. Overview; Features; Pricing; . . Vercel's servers do not like HTTP when there is a certificate present for your domain, which is automatically assigned by Vercel after you change the DNS settings. If your SSL setting on the SSL/TLS app is Flexible and if your origin server is configured to redirect HTTP requests to HTTPS, server responses back to Cloudflare are encrypted. Click to read all our popular articles on Too Many Redirects - Bobcares. Vercel/Next.js + Rewrites giving ERR_TOO_MANY_REDIRECTS #5848. prosavage. Click the appropriate Cloudflare account for the domain where you want to add URL forwarding. Hi Everyone! Since Cloudflare is expecting HTTP traffic, it keeps resending the same request, resulting in a redirect loop. When assigning a domain to a Project on Vercel that is currently using a Cloudflare proxy, you may encounter the error "err_too_many_redirects". A Cloudflare proxy works as an intermediary between your domain and Vercel, which is the hosting provider. In this article, we will explain why this error occurs and what changes you need to make to resolve it. Qu. If you're receiving the ERR_TOO_MANY_REDIRECTS error when accessing your HTTPS enabled site that is being proxied through Cloudflare, it's likely that you have SSL set to Flexible. This is typically caused by incorrect domain settings, but it can also be caused by third-party services like Cloudflare.
Fulda University Of Applied Sciences Bachelor, Creative And Aesthetic Development In Early Childhood, Where Is Potassium Hydroxide Found, Daggerfall Daedric Artifacts Durability, Minecraft Server Nogui Vs Gui, Red Light Cameras Ohio Locations, Integration Of Erm With Strategy,